Days 1-2 – Monday-Tuesday, April 28-29: Depart U.S.A. / Arrival in Israel

 

Our trip began today! Various flights were used for the 24 of us to fly to the Ben Gurion Airport in Tel Aviv. Two in the group arrived a day or so early, while the rest of us reach Israel on four different flights. By late afternoon (Israeli time), we all arrived safely, with luggage in hand too (except for one missing bag). In the early evening we began our drive to our night’s hotel in Netanya. Along the way we stopped by the side of the road to participate in Yom Ha Zikaron, Israel’s Memorial Day. All traffic stopped and everyone stood quietly in remembrance of fallen soldiers as well as civilian victims of terrorism. It was a solemn two minutes of silence. We then boarded back on the bus and continued to our hotel. A wonderful dinner awaited us before we retired to our rooms for the evening (although some walked on the beautiful shoreline of the Mediterranean Sea.
